What is an Oxygen Regulator?

An oxygen regulator is a device that connects to an oxygen cylinder to control the pressure and flow rate of oxygen delivered to a patient. The regulator reduces the high pressure inside the oxygen tank to a safe, usable level and allows for precise adjustments to the oxygen flow. This is vital for medical applications where oxygen therapy must be carefully controlled.

What Does an Oxygen Regulator Do?

The primary function of an oxygen regulator is to:

  • Control Oxygen Pressure: Oxygen cylinders store gas at high pressure. The regulator reduces this pressure to a level safe for use.
  • Adjust Flow Rate: The regulator allows users to set the oxygen flow rate in liters per minute (LPM), depending on the prescribed therapy.

For patients requiring oxygen therapy, the right flow rate can significantly impact their comfort and health outcomes.

 How Does an Oxygen Regulator Work?

 Oxygen regulators work by attaching to the cylinder valve and using internal mechanisms to reduce and control the gas pressure. Here’s a simple breakdown of its components and operation:

  • Pressure Gauge: Displays the remaining pressure in the oxygen cylinder.
  • Flowmeter or Dial: Allows adjustment of the flow rate to the desired level, typically measured in LPM.  This function is only available in regulator-flowmeters, and standard regulators require a separate flowmeter to adjust the flow rate.
  • Outlet: Connects to a nasal cannula, mask, or other oxygen delivery device.

By turning the regulator’s flow dial, you can precisely control how much oxygen is delivered to the patient.

How to Use an Oxygen Regulator

 Using an oxygen regulator is straightforward when you follow these steps:

  • Ensure Safety: Check the cylinder for any damage or leaks before use. Always use the regulator in a well-ventilated area away from flames or sparks.  Make sure the cylinder valve is closed.
  • Attach the Regulator: Secure the oxygen regulator to the cylinder valve by aligning the pin index fittings and tightening it by hand, depending on the model.
  • Open the Cylinder Valve: Slowly open the valve to pressurize the regulator. Check the pressure gauge to ensure the cylinder has sufficient oxygen.
  • Set the Flow Rate: Use the flowmeter or dial to set the prescribed oxygen flow rate.
  • Connect the Delivery Device: Attach the nasal cannula or oxygen mask to the regulator’s outlet. Ensure a secure fit for proper oxygen delivery.
  • Monitor Usage: Periodically check the pressure gauge to know when the cylinder needs to be replaced.

How to Use an Oxygen Regulator at Home

 

  • For individuals managing oxygen therapy at home, it’s essential to:
  • Follow Prescriptions: Always set the flow rate as directed by your healthcare provider.
  • Ensure Proper Setup: Double-check all connections for leaks or improper fittings.
  • Store Safely: Keep oxygen cylinders upright and secure to prevent tipping.
  • Consult your oxygen supplier or healthcare provider for a demonstration on how to set up an oxygen regulator at home.

How can I Fix a Leaking Oxygen Regulator?

 If you suspect a leak in your oxygen regulator, follow these steps:

  • Check Connections: Ensure all fittings are tight and secure.
  • Inspect Seals: Look for damaged or worn-out O-rings or gaskets and replace them if necessary.
  • Listen for Hissing: If you hear a hissing sound, turn off the cylinder and reattach the regulator.
  • Contact a Professional: If the issue persists, consult a professional technician or supplier.
